How To Fix CL_MSG_HU710 - VAT reg.no.entry is missing in table T001 for comp.code &


CL_MSG_HU710 - Overview

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: CL_MSG_HU - Message Class for Hungary

  • Message number: 710

  • Message text: VAT reg.no.entry is missing in table T001 for comp.code &

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message CL_MSG_HU710 - VAT reg.no.entry is missing in table T001 for comp.code & ?
    The SAP error message CL_MSG_HU710 indicates that the VAT registration number entry is missing in the table T001 for the specified company code. This error typically arises when you are trying to perform a transaction that requires a VAT registration number, but the system cannot find the necessary information for the specified company code.
    
    Cause: Missing VAT Registration Number: The VAT registration number for the specified company code is not maintained in the system. Incorrect Company Code: The company code you are trying to use may not be set up correctly or may not exist in the system.
    Configuration Issues: There may be issues with the configuration of the company code or the VAT settings in the system.
